Subject: Discount Thresholds for Large Deals

Team,

Effective next month, discounts above 15% on Corvane Suite deals over 500 seats require my sign-off. Sales leads have been applying the old matrix inconsistently, and margin on the Harlen account suffered. Updated guidance goes out Friday. Please hold your teams to the new thresholds, noting the following.

management briefing: Only 7 of the 120 pilot accounts renewed Ralael, so a churn review is set for January 1.

As agreed in the June review, the Larkspur appliance line will be retired over the next three quarters. Manufacturing winds down at the Pellworth site by end of Q4, with spares production continuing for eighteen months to honour service commitments. Vanner's team will map affected staff to the Osprey programme where possible. Customer notifications begin once migration pricing is signed off. Department leads should confirm headcount impacts by Friday. Further direction appears in the note below.

confidential, fawig-bagep: Gross margin on Oliael came in at 20 percent against a plan of 20 percent. Only 3 of the 140 pilot accounts renewed Oliael, so a churn review is set for July 15.

Handover note — Varek to Olsten. The Kellward Logistics unit sale proceeds to diligence next week. Buyer is Tarnmill Group; terms broadly as discussed. Department heads: freeze new hires in Kellward, hold capex above routine maintenance, and route buyer queries through Olsten only. Staff comms draft is with Varek until signing. The confidential outline of next steps follows below.

confidential, badup-hawef: The finance team signed off on a budget of $12.8 million for Project Eliael. The renewal with Wenaxix Foods closes at $44.4 million a year, 49 percent above the last contract.